mm: add zone device coherent type memory support

Device memory that is cache coherent from device and CPU point of view. 
This is used on platforms that have an advanced system bus (like CAPI or
CXL).  Any page of a process can be migrated to such memory.  However, no
one should be allowed to pin such memory so that it can always be evicted.
